ZIP Code 34285: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 34285?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 34285 is $345,000, higher than 75%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 34285?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 34285 is $2,786, an effective rate of 1% of home value.
- Is ZIP Code 34285 expensive to live in?
- Homes in ZIP Code 34285 cost about 5.05× the median household income, higher than 86%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the average rent in ZIP Code 34285?
- The median gross rent in ZIP Code 34285 is $1,465 a month, higher than 82%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much have home prices grown in ZIP Code 34285?
- Home prices in ZIP Code 34285 have moved 50% over the past five years (-7% in the past year), per the FHFA House Price Index.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 34285?
- ZIP Code 34285 averages 73.7°F year-round, summer highs near 91°F, winter lows around 53.5°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als).
- Is ZIP Code 34285 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 34285's FEMA National Risk Index score is 81.1 (higher than 72% of U.S. ZIP codes).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is hurricane. Expected annual loss from flooding is 0.11 per $1,000 of building value.
